You can just add up sizes recursively (the following is a batch file): @ echo off set size= 0 for /r %%x in (folder\*) do set /a size+= %%~ zx echo %size% Bytes. However, this has several problems because cmd is limited to 32-bit signed integer arithmetic. So it will get sizes above 2 GiB wrong 1.
